+/*---------------------------------------------------------------------------
+
+ unzipstb.c
+
+ Simple stub function for UnZip DLL (or shared library, whatever); does
+ exactly the same thing as normal UnZip, except for additional printf()s
+ of various version numbers, solely as a demonstration of what can/should
+ be checked when using the DLL. (If major version numbers ever differ,
+ assume program is incompatible with DLL--especially if DLL version is
+ older. This is not likely to be a problem with *this* simple program,
+ but most user programs will be much more complex.)
+
+ ---------------------------------------------------------------------------*/
+
+#include <stdio.h>
+#include "unzip.h"
+#include "version.h"
+
+int main(int argc, char *argv[])
+{
+ static UzpVer *pVersion; /* no pervert jokes, please... */
+
+ pVersion = UzpVersion();
+
+ printf("UnZip stub: checking version numbers (DLL is dated %s)\n",
+ pVersion->date);
+ printf(" UnZip versions: expecting %d.%d%d, using %d.%d%d%s\n",
+ UZ_MAJORVER, UZ_MINORVER, PATCHLEVEL, pVersion->unzip.major,
+ pVersion->unzip.minor, pVersion->unzip.patchlevel, pVersion->betalevel);
+ printf(" ZipInfo versions: expecting %d.%d%d, using %d.%d%d\n",
+ ZI_MAJORVER, ZI_MINORVER, PATCHLEVEL, pVersion->zipinfo.major,
+ pVersion->zipinfo.minor, pVersion->zipinfo.patchlevel);
+
+/*
+ D2_M*VER and os2dll.* are obsolete, though retained for compatibility:
+
+ printf(" OS2 DLL versions: expecting %d.%d%d, using %d.%d%d\n",
+ D2_MAJORVER, D2_MINORVER, PATCHLEVEL, pVersion->os2dll.major,
+ pVersion->os2dll.minor, pVersion->os2dll.patchlevel);
+ */
+
+ if (pVersion->flag & 2)
+ printf(" using zlib version %s\n", pVersion->zlib_version);
+ printf("\n");
+
+ /* call the actual UnZip routine (string-arguments version) */
+ return UzpMain(argc, argv);
+}
